HMM workshops

If you are interested in bringing us to your institution to give a workshop on HMMs, with theoretical & practical sessions, but also time slots where we can work on the participants' very own data, then contact us and we'll see if we can arrange something. We always like to "spread the word" about HMMs, to meet interesting people and to work on some cool data sets!

Some recent workshops:

  • "Hidden Markov models for animal movement and other ecological data", Oceans Research, Mossel Bay, South Africa, March 2016 (Instructors: Roland Langrock & Théo Michelot)
  • "Hidden Markov models for animal movement and other ecological data", University of St Andrews, UK, August 2017 (Instructors: Roland Langrock, Stacy DeRuiter, Théo Michelot, Timo Adam & Jennifer Pohle)
  • "Hidden Markov models – versatile tools for analysing animal movement and other time series data", Bielefeld, Germany, September 2018 (Instructors: Roland Langrock & Vianey Leos-Barajas)
  • "Hidden Markov models for animal movement and other ecological data", ISEC 2022, Cape Town, South Africa, June 2022 (Instructors: Roland Langrock & Sina Mews)
  • "Hidden Markov models for animal movement and other ecological data", Linnaeus University, Kalmar, Sweden, October 2022 (Instructor: Roland Langrock)

  • "Hidden Markov models for movement, acceleration and other ecological data", PRStats (online), September 2024 (Instructors: Roland Langrock, Carlina Feldmann, Jan-Ole Koslik)
